Luke, IMHO if you can 'paint inside the lines', which you clearly can, then using lighter colours and 'quick shade' and the 3' rule is sorted. Look at Stu's minis, they look great... He is Mr Quickshade...
I am doing just that with my latest figures. keep the painting simple and quickshade.

Your bikes as you have them + Quickshade and you will be happy Smile
